#b1324b h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b1324b is composed of 69.4% red, 19.6% green and 29.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.8%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 348.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 44.5%. #b1324b color hex could be obtained by blending #ff6496 with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

● #b1324b color description : Dark red.
The hexadecimal color #b1324b has RGB values of R:177, G:50, B:75 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.58,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11612747.
